Sail Away, Little Boat is carried by select Barnes & Noble stores as well as other booksellers nationwide. While it may seem like a big deal to have your work in B&N, it's easy to get lost among the tens of thousands of books offered through this retail giant.

The real promise for the success of Janet's newest book lies in the capable hands of independent bookshop owners. "Indie" shops are owned, operated and staffed by people who love books. In addition to mainstream work, indie bookshops carry the work of accomplished, lesser known authors. While marketing to mega-retailers may get you noticed, placing your story in the hands of the owner of an indie bookstore will. Because of the nautical theme of her book, Janet plans to target independent bookshops that surround coastlines & lakes. The narrow focus on this niche market will put her information in front of buyers with a natural, regional interest in sailing.


The images on this card were created using PhotoShop CS4. The front features the cover of Janet's book, along with portions of illustrations pulled from interior pages. The interior of the card includes promotional text designed to introduce buyers to the concept, character and language of her book. A personal note from Janet is included on the right.

People love to see their name in writing. Personalizing the front of her card with the owner's first name creates an instant connection. Artfully designed, personalized cards are more likely to be displayed than discarded. By sending her cards to a narrow market segment in a specific geographic location, she'll put her work directly in the hands of the decision maker.

A few minutes spent on Google unearthed a promising resource for finding independent bookstore owners. Newpages.com offers a free list of independently owned bookstores, sorted by state. Some additional on-line research will ensure these sellers are current. In addition, they sell lists that include mailing addresses for independent bookstores, as well as both public & academic libraries. Unlike some list renters, Newpages.com allows unlimited use, guarantees the accuracy of their list and even offers postage reimbursement.
